Merge pull request #1572 from erwincoumans/master

explicitly remove textures during resetSimulation
This commit is contained in:
erwincoumans
2018-02-22 08:37:03 -08:00
committed by GitHub
15 changed files with 100 additions and 5 deletions

View File

@@ -44,6 +44,7 @@ struct GUIHelperInterface
virtual int getShapeIndexFromInstance(int instanceUid){return -1;}
virtual void replaceTexture(int shapeIndex, int textureUid){}
virtual void removeTexture(int textureUid) {}
virtual Common2dCanvasInterface* get2dCanvasInterface()=0;

View File

@@ -73,6 +73,7 @@ struct CommonRenderInterface
virtual void updateTexture(int textureIndex, const unsigned char* texels, bool flipPixelsY=true)=0;
virtual void activateTexture(int textureIndex)=0;
virtual void replaceTexture(int shapeIndex, int textureIndex){};
virtual void removeTexture(int textureIndex) = 0;
virtual int getShapeIndexFromInstance(int srcIndex) {return -1;}